Let me explain.
7
Shadowing is when you listen to someone speaking in English and try to repeat what they say exactly how they say it.
8
It helps you improve your pronunciation,
9
intonation, and even your listening skills.
10
It's like being a shadow, following every move.
11
Here's how you can use this video to practice.
12
First, listen to me as I read a story.
13
All the words will appear on the screen so you can follow along.
14
Then try repeating after me,
15
copying my tone and rhythm.
16
It's okay if you don't get it perfect the first time.
17
Practice makes progress.

Hướng Dẫn Shadowing Từng Bước

Để thực hiện phương pháp shadowspeaks, hãy làm theo các bước sau:

  1. Nghe và hiểu: Trước tiên, hãy lắng nghe câu chuyện mà tôi sẽ đọc. Tất cả các từ sẽ được hiển thị trên màn hình để bạn có thể theo dõi.
  2. Lặp lại sau khi nghe: Sau khi tôi đọc xong một câu, hãy cố gắng lặp lại chính xác những gì tôi nói, chú ý đến ngữ điệu và nhịp điệu.
  3. Thực hành thường xuyên: Hãy nhớ rằng việc không nói chính xác lần đầu là bình thường. Thực hành sẽ giúp bạn tiến bộ.
  4. Sử dụng phần mềm shadowing: Nếu có thể, hãy sử dụng phần mềm shadowing để cải thiện việc luyện tập của bạn, nó có thể cung cấp nhiều bài học và công cụ hữu ích cho người học.

Qua phương pháp này, bạn không chỉ nâng cao kỹ năng nói mà còn cải thiện kỹ năng nghe và đọc của mình cùng một lúc. Hãy nhớ rằng việc học ngôn ngữ là một quá trình và từng bước nhỏ sẽ dẫn bạn đến thành công cuối cùng.

Phương Pháp Shadowing Là Gì?

Shadowing là kỹ thuật học ngôn ngữ có cơ sở khoa học, ban đầu được phát triển cho chương trình đào tạo phiên dịch viên chuyên nghiệp và được phổ biến rộng rãi bởi nhà đa ngôn ngữ học Dr. Alexander Arguelles. Nguyên lý cốt lõi đơn giản nhưng cực kỳ hiệu quả: bạn nghe tiếng Anh của người bản xứ và lặp lại to ngay lập tức — như một "cái bóng" (shadow) đuổi theo người nói với độ trễ chỉ 1–2 giây. Khác với luyện ngữ pháp hay học từ vựng bị động, Shadowing buộc não bộ và cơ miệng phải đồng thời xử lý và tái tạo ngôn ngữ thực tế. Các nghiên cứu khoa học xác nhận phương pháp này cải thiện đáng kể phát âm, ngữ điệu, nhịp điệu, nối âm, kỹ năng nghe và độ lưu loát khi nói — đặc biệt hiệu quả cho người luyện IELTS Speaking và muốn giao tiếp tiếng Anh tự nhiên như người bản ngữ.
